PEACE WEAVING: SNOW

PEACE WEAVING: SNOW

FRIEDENFLECHTEN: SNIJEG

Aida Begić

BA, 2008, 100 Min

In Slavno, a village in eastern Bosnia, only six women, an old man, and five children remain after the war. Everyone else is missing. How are they to cope with the grief over the disappearance of relatives and neighbours, and with the time that nevertheless continues to pass? A sensitive portrait of those left behind, caught between trauma and new beginnings. #drama #landscape #femalevoices

PEACE WEAVING: THE DIVIDED CITY OF MITROVICA

PEACE WEAVING: THE DIVIDED CITY OF MITROVICA

FRIEDENFLECHTEN: THE DIVIDED CITY OF MITROVICA

Marko Grba Singh

RS/XK, 2025, 18 Min

The city of Mitrovica has been divided since the Kosovo War; the north is populated by Serbs, the south by Albanians. This short film meditatively captures the town's conflict-laden coexistence in its landscapes, ruins and everyday places. Young people live here, and bear a historical burden that casts a shadow over their futures.
